Moosend vs Benchmark Email: Head-to-Head on Automation Workflows

Let’s get into the nitty-gritty. The table below provides a direct comparison of the critical features that define the effectiveness of automation workflows.

Feature Moosend Benchmark Email
Automation Builder Ease Visual, drag-and-drop builder with infinite branching logic. Extremely intuitive. Basic visual builder, but often requires more steps and feels less responsive.
Trigger & Condition Options Over 20+ triggers including email events, site events (via tracking), e-commerce data, and custom events. Limited triggers, mostly focused on basic email interactions like opens and clicks.
E-commerce Automation Deep integration with Shopify, WooCommerce, and others. Features like abandoned cart, product browsing, and post-purchase flows are built-in. Limited e-commerce automation, requires workarounds for advanced flows.
Dynamic Content in Emails Allows inserting dynamic content blocks within automation emails to personalize based on user data and conditions. Offers basic personalization (first name), but lacks advanced dynamic content blocks.
Pricing for Automation Free plan includes automation features. Paid plans starting at $9/month (based on subscribers) include all automation tools. Automation features are often restricted to higher-priced plans, starting at $13/month, with limited workflows.
Ease of Use Very intuitive, flat learning curve. Clear dashboard and workflow editor. Comparable interface for basic use, but complex workflows are harder to manage.
Customer Support 24/7 support via live chat and email. Fast, knowledgeable responses. Support is available, but response times can be slower, and email support is often prioritized.

Pricing Comparison

When comparing pricing, Moosend clearly takes the trophy for affordability and value. Benchmark Email offers a free plan, but it is extremely limited, and their paid plans are structured in a way that pushes you to higher tiers to get what should be standard automation features. Moosend’s paid plans start at a lower price point and include all automation features from the get-go. For instance, for a list of 2,500 subscribers, Moosend costs around $18 per month, whereas Benchmark Email charges around $25 per month for a similar subscriber count, but you may need to be on a higher plan to get access to advanced automation. This makes Moosend not only cheaper but also more transparent and budget-friendly, allowing businesses to scale without worrying about hidden feature unlock fees.
